WebA four-stroke engine is an internal combustion engine that utilises four distinct piston strokes (intake, compression, power, and exhaust) to complete one operating cycle. A complete operation in a four-stroke engine requires two revolutions (720 0) of the crankshaft. In this article, let’s study the four-stroke engine. In the conventional spark-ignition engine, fuel and air are drawn into the combustion cylinder together and are intended to form a homogeneous mixture of air and vapour by the time of ignition, towards the end of the compression stroke. WebInternal combustion engine – energy or heat is supplied to the working fluid by burning the fuel within the system boundaries (e.g. automobile engines). External combustion engine – energy is supplied to the working fluid from an external source such as furnace, a geothermal well, a nuclear reactor, or even the sun (e.g. steam power plant).
